複数のレコードをすばやく挿入するMySQLクエリ
複数のレコードをすばやく挿入するには、単一のINSERTを使用して、次の構文に従います-
insert into yourTableName values(yourValue1,yourValue2,...N),(yourValue1,yourValue2,...N).....N;
上記の構文を理解するために、テーブルを作成しましょう-
mysql> create table DemoTable2007 ( Amount1 int, Amount2 int, Amount3 int ); Query OK, 0 rows affected (1.36 sec)
挿入コマンド-
を使用して、テーブルにいくつかのレコードを挿入しますmysql> insert into DemoTable2007 values(450,600,700),(1000,200,3000), (800,900,1200),(1300,1500,2000),(40000,50000,6700); Query OK, 5 rows affected (0.11 sec) Records: 5 Duplicates: 0 Warnings: 0
selectステートメントを使用してテーブルのすべてのレコードを表示する-
mysql> select * from DemoTable2007;
これにより、次の出力が生成されます-
+---------+---------+---------+ | Amount1 | Amount2 | Amount3 | +---------+---------+---------+ | 450 | 600 | 700 | | 1000 | 200 | 3000 | | 800 | 900 | 1200 | | 1300 | 1500 | 2000 | | 40000 | 50000 | 6700 | +---------+---------+---------+ 5 rows in set (0.00 sec)
-
MySQLの複数のテーブルからレコードを挿入します
複数のテーブルからレコードを挿入するには、INSERTINTOSELECTステートメントを使用します。ここでは、2つのテーブルからレコードを挿入します。 まずテーブルを作成しましょう- mysql> create table DemoTable1943 ( Name varchar(20) ); Query OK, 0 rows affected (0.00 sec) 挿入コマンド-を使用して、テーブルにいくつかのレコードを挿入します mysql> insert into DemoTable1943
-
単一のMySQLクエリで列に複数の値を挿入するにはどうすればよいですか?
列に複数の値を挿入するための構文は次のとおりです- insert into yourTableName values(yourValue1),(yourValue2),..........N; 上記の構文を理解するために、テーブルを作成しましょう- mysql> create table DemoTable2022 -> ( -> Department varchar(100) -> ); Query OK, 0 rows affected (0.49 sec) 挿入コマンド-を使用して、